Effect of titanium dioxide nanoparticles on the polysaccharides of Rhizobium isolates
Hanya Khalid Al-Hayani,
Omar Abdulazeez Alhamd
Abstract:This study included testing the production of Rhizobia isolates for external polysaccharides, and the isolates showed mixed results among them, as some isolates outperformed others in the rate of production, and also tested the effect of titanium dioxide on the production of exopolysaccharides for Rhizobia isolates, and the results showed that nanomaterials have an effect There was a significant increase in the rate of production of exopolysaccharide, while the higher the concentration, the rate of production … Show more
